Quick answer: NZS 3910:2023 §10.3 is the clause that gives the Engineer authority to determine extensions of time. §10.4 sets the procedural notification: the contractor must notify the Engineer within 20 working days of the event or circumstance giving rise to the delay. Miss the 20-day window and the EOT claim becomes contestable on procedural grounds, regardless of merit. The liquidated-damages exposure on a missed-EOT six-week weather delay can run $25-60k on a residential head contract.

§10.3 and §10.4 of NZS 3910:2023 work as a pair. §10.3 names the events that can ground an EOT — weather, variations, suspension, latent conditions, principal-caused delays. §10.4 sets the procedure: written notification within 20 working days, with substantiation following. The clauses are short. The compliance failure is enormous.

This post is the working-builder / working-CA read of the two clauses — what they actually say, where the 20-day clock starts, and the five items that make an EOT claim defensible.

What §10.3 and §10.4 actually say

§10.3 — entitlement to extension of time

§10.3 of NZS 3910:2023 gives the Engineer authority to grant an EOT where the delay arises from:

  • A variation under §14

  • A suspension under §6.7

  • A latent or differing site condition

  • Inclement weather beyond what was reasonably foreseeable

  • A breach or act of prevention by the Principal

  • An event for which the contract specifically allows an EOT

The Engineer's determination is for the delay caused by the event on the critical path, not for delays caused by other factors running in parallel.

§10.4 — notification of delay

§10.4 is the procedural gate. The contractor must:

  1. Notify the Engineer in writing of the event or circumstance giving rise to the delay

  2. Notify within 20 working days of becoming aware of the event

  3. Provide substantiation within a further period (often 20 working days, depending on the contract particulars)

The clock starts when the contractor knew, or ought reasonably to have known, that the event would affect the critical path. Not when the substantiation is complete. Not when the programme has been re-baselined. When the contractor first knew.

§10.3.4 — the impartial determination

The Engineer determines the EOT under §10.3.4 based on the contractor's substantiation, the programme analysis, and the actual critical-path effect. The determination must be impartial — §6.1.1 imposes that obligation on the Engineer regardless of who pays them.

How the 20-day clock fails on NZ residential builds

1. The "we're tracking it informally" failure. The contractor and Engineer are talking weekly on site. Everyone knows the cladding has been delayed by a 10-day weather window. Nobody has put a §10.4 notification in writing. Three months later, when the contractor seeks the EOT formally, the §10.4 procedural defence kicks in. The Principal contests on grounds of late notification. The Engineer's determination is overturned in adjudication. Programme exposure: liquidated damages of $250-800/day on a residential head contract, running from the original completion date until practical completion.

2. The "wrong start date" failure. The contractor notifies at 18 working days, but the Engineer assesses the contractor knew of the delay 25 working days earlier — say, when the cladding supplier first emailed about the shipment delay. The §10.4 clock started on that date, not when the cladding failed to land on site. Defensibility lost.

3. The "bundled notification" failure. The contractor notifies a single delay event that's actually three concurrent events — a weather delay, a variation, and a supplier failure. Each has a different §10.4 clock and a different §10.3 entitlement. The bundled notification gets unbundled in adjudication, and the dates fail individually.

The reference table

| §10.3 / §10.4 step | Timing | Who does it | What goes wrong | |---|---|---|---| | Event occurs or first becomes apparent | Day 0 | Site reality | The contractor doesn't recognise the event will affect the critical path | | Contractor's §10.4 written notification | Within 20 working days | Contractor | Notification is verbal only, or sent late | | Substantiation submitted | Per contract particulars (often a further 20 days) | Contractor | Programme analysis missing or unconvincing | | Engineer's §10.3 determination | Per contract (typically 20-30 working days from substantiation) | Engineer | Determination bundles cost and time, conflating §10.3 and §14.4 | | Notification of determination | In writing, with reasoning | Engineer | No written reasoning — vulnerable to §13 dispute | | §13 dispute window opens | On notification | Either party | Determination overturned for procedural defect under §10.4 |

Worked example

A residential build, $2.1M head contract under NZS 3910:2023. In month 7, the cladding supplier emails the contractor to confirm a 14-working-day delay on a key product line. The contractor knows on day 1 that this will affect the critical path — cladding is the second-to-last trade before lockup.

The compliant version: the contractor sends a §10.4 written notification to the Engineer within 5 working days, naming the event (supplier delay), the date first known, and a preliminary critical-path assessment. Substantiation follows in 18 working days with a re-baselined programme. The Engineer determines a 12-working-day EOT under §10.3 — the supplier delay isn't a §10.3 ground per se, but the variation that flowed from substituting an alternative cladding is. The determination is written, dated, and noted on the file.

The non-compliant version: the contractor talks about the delay informally on site for two months, then files a 35-working-day EOT claim. The §10.4 notification is 47 working days late on the original event. The Engineer's determination grants 4 days only — the procedurally compliant portion of the claim. The Principal then claims 28 days of liquidated damages at $400/day — $11,200. The contractor disputes under §13. Eight months of legal exposure on both sides.

What to check before the EOT claim leaves the office

Five items, every time:

  1. The §10.4 written notification is on the file, dated within 20 working days of the event

  2. The "day 0" is named and defensible — what date did the contractor first know the event would affect the critical path

  3. The notification identifies the §10.3 ground — variation, weather, suspension, latent condition, Principal act

  4. The substantiation includes a critical-path programme analysis — not just a list of delays

  5. Cost and time are tracked on separate determinations — §10.3 for time, §14.4 for cost

If those five items are present, the EOT claim is defensible on procedure. If they're not, the next person to read the file is the adjudicator under the Construction Contracts Act 2002 — and the procedural defect under §10.4 is the easiest argument in the room.

FAQ — NZS 3910 §10.3 and §10.4 on NZ residential

Q1: Does §10.4 apply if the delay event is the Principal's fault? Yes. §10.4 is the procedural gate regardless of who caused the delay. A Principal-caused delay still requires §10.4 notification within 20 working days. Procedural compliance is independent of merit.

Q2: What if the contractor can't tell on day 1 whether the event will affect the critical path? The §10.4 clock starts when the contractor knew or ought reasonably to have known. A reasonable contractor with current critical-path knowledge should know within a few days of most events. Erring on the side of early notification is the lower-risk approach — there is no penalty for notifying an event that turns out to have no critical-path effect.

Q3: Can multiple concurrent delays be notified in a single §10.4 notification? Best practice is separate notifications per event, with separate substantiation. A single notification covering three concurrent events is procedurally vulnerable because each event has a different §10.4 clock.

Q4: Who pays liquidated damages while a §10.3 EOT claim is being determined? The contract sets the answer. Under most NZS 3910 head contracts, LDs accrue from the contractual completion date until the Engineer's §10.3 determination revises that date. Until determined, the contractor is exposed.

Q5: What's the relationship between §10.3 and §14 variations? A variation under §14 may include a time effect, but the §10.3 determination is separate. The §14.4 valuation handles the cost; the §10.3 determination handles the time. Two determinations, two paper trails. Bundling them is the most common conflation in residential EOT disputes.
